The Republic of Panama is in the center of the Western Hemisphere, bordered on the north by the Caribbean Sea, the East with the Republic of Colombia, the south by the Pacific Ocean, and the West with the Republic of Costa Rica. Panama is the link between Central America and South America.

Branch of a foreign company: Foreign companies may establish branches or agencies in Panama who are intended to start operations within the country’s territory, and they will need to file with the Public Registry of Panama their registration documents listed below. Branch and/or permanent establishment of foreign corporations can be established in Panama branches or agencies for the purpose of starting operations in the country’s territory, which must present documentation for registration with the Panamanian Mercantile Registry. Panama’s Commercial Code stipulates that foreign corporations will not be able to perform activities not allowed in their home country.
